Amiga Fast File System
The Amiga Fast File System (abbreviated AFFS, or more commonly historically as FFS) is a file system used on the Amiga personal computer. The previous Amiga filesystem was never given a specific name and known originally simply as "DOS" or AmigaDOS. Upon the release of FFS, the original filesystem became known as Amiga Old File System (OFS). OFS, which was primarily designed for use with floppy disks, had been proving slow to keep up with hard drives of the era. FFS was designed as a full replacement for the original Amiga filesystem. FFS differs from its predecessor mainly in the removal of redundant information. Data blocks contain nothing but data, allowing the filesystem to manage the transfer of large chunks of data directly from the host adapter to the final destination. Characteristics OFS was the predecessor to FFS. Professional File System
The Professional File System is a filesystem originally developed commercially for the Amiga, now distributed on Aminet with a 4-clause BSD license. It is a compatible successor of AmiFileSafe (AFS), with an emphasis on added reliability and speed compared to standard Amiga filesystems. It also features multi-user abilities like the older MuFS. The device is split into two main areas. At the beginning of the device is the metadata section, which consists of a root block, and a generic array of blocks that can be allocated to store metadata. The rest of the device is another contiguous generic array of blocks that can be allocated to store data. The metadata section usually uses a few percent of the device, depending on the size of the device. The metadata is stored as a tree of single blocks in the metadata section. Aminet
Aminet is the world's largest archive of Amiga-related software and files. Aminet was originally hosted by several universities' FTP sites, and is now available on CD-ROM and on the web. According to Aminet, as of 3 September 2022, it has 83930 packages online. History In January 1992, Swiss student Urban Müller took over a software archive that had been started by other members of a computer science students' club. Soon the archive became mirrored worldwide and in 1995 started being distributed on monthly CD-ROMs. By using a single master site (then wuarchive.wustl.edu) for creating ftp scripts for each slave site, Aminet reduced to a bare minimum the effort to set up new mirror sites. Aminet also illustrates practical use of metadata schema by software repositories. Reports of daily additions to this software archive were posted automatically to Usenet (de.comp.sys.amiga.archive), or could be requested as an email newsletter. LHA (file Format)
LHA or LZH is a freeware Data compression, compression utility and associated file format. It was created in 1988 by , a doctor and originally named LHarc. A complete rewrite of LHarc, tentatively named ''LHx'', was eventually released as ''LH''. It was then renamed to ''LHA'' to avoid conflicting with the then-new MS-DOS 5.0 ("load high") command. The original LHA and its Microsoft Windows, Windows port, LHA32, are no longer in development because Yoshizaki is busy at work. Although no longer much used in the west, LHA remained popular in Japan until the 2000s. It was used by id Software to compress installation files for their earlier games, including ''Doom (1993 video game), Doom'' and ''Quake (video game), Quake''. PowerPC
PowerPC (with the backronym Performance Optimization With Enhanced RISC – Performance Computing, sometimes abbreviated as PPC) is a reduced instruction set computer (RISC) instruction set architecture (ISA) created by the 1991 Apple Inc., Apple–IBM–Motorola alliance, known as AIM alliance, AIM. PowerPC, as an evolving instruction set, has been named Power ISA since 2006, while the old name lives on as a trademark for some implementations of Power Architecture–based processors. PowerPC was the cornerstone of AIM's PReP and Common Hardware Reference Platform (CHRP) initiatives in the 1990s. Originally intended for personal computers, the architecture is well known for being used by Apple's Power Macintosh, PowerBook, iMac, iBook, eMac, Mac Mini, and Xserve lines from 1994 until 2005, when Mac transition to Intel processors, Apple migrated to Intel's x86. AmigaOS Versions
AmigaOS is the proprietary native operating system of the Amiga personal computer. Since its introduction with the launch of the Amiga 1000 in 1985, there have been four major versions and several minor revisions of the operating system. Initially the Amiga operating system had no strong name and branding, as it was simply considered an integral part of the Amiga system as a whole. Early names used for the Amiga operating system included "CAOS" and "AmigaDOS". Another non-official name was "Workbench", from the name of the Amiga desktop environment, which was included on a floppy disk named "Amiga Workbench". Version 3.1 of the Amiga operating system was the first version to be officially referred to as "Amiga OS" (with a space between "Amiga" and "OS") by Commodore. Version 4.0 of the Amiga operating system was the first version to be branded as a less generic "AmigaOS" (without the space). 2 GB Limit
The 2 GB limit refers to a physical memory barrier for a process running on a 32-bit operating system, which can only use a maximum of 2  GB of memory. The problem mainly affects 32-bit versions of operating systems like Microsoft Windows and Linux, although some variants of the latter can overcome this barrier. It is also found in servers like FTP servers or embedded systems like Xbox. The use of Physical Address Extension ( PAE) can help overcome this barrier. While Linux, FreeBSD, and most Unix-like operating systems support PAE so long as the hardware does, Windows needs this boot option enabled manually. This is known as 4-gigabyte tuning (4GT), or the /3GB switch. Once enabled, executables can have the "large address aware" flag set to increase their memory limit to 3 GB. 32-bit processes on 64-bit Windows are also limited to 2 GB. Unofficial Patch
An unofficial patch is a patch for a piece of software, created by a third party such as a user community without the involvement of the original developer. Similar to an ordinary patch, it alleviates bugs or shortcomings. Unofficial patches do not usually change the intended usage of the software, in contrast to other third-party software adaptions such as mods or cracks. Motivation A common motivation for the creation of unofficial patches is missing technical support by the original software developer or provider. Amiga Rigid Disk Block
In computing, a rigid disk block (RDB) is the block on a hard disk where the Amiga series of computers store the disk's partition and filesystem information. The IBM's PC equivalent of the Amiga's RDB is the master boot record (MBR). Unlike its PC equivalent, the RDB doesn't directly contain metadata for each partition. Instead it points to a linked list of partition blocks, which contain the actual partition data. The partition data includes the start, length, filesystem, boot priority, buffer memory type and "flavor", though the latter was never used. Because there is no limitation in partition block count, there is no need to distinguish primary and extended types and all partitions are equal in stature and architecture. Additionally, it may point to additional filesystem drivers, allowing the Amiga to boot from filesystems not directly supported by the ROM, such as PFS or SFS. Byte Information Exchange
BYTE Information eXchange (BIX) was an online service created by ''BYTE''. History ''BYTE'' in the October 1984 issue announced BYTEnet, "a project in computer conferencing", with 200 beta testers who received free service during the "experiment". The magazine formally announced BIX in the June 1985 issue, offering an introductory sign-up fee of $25, and evening and weekend charges of $6 per hour of connect time: the service offered direct numbers in San Francisco, Los Angeles, Chicago, and Boston. It was a text-only Bulletin Board System-style site running the CoSy conferencing software. BIX originally ran on an Areté multiprocessor system based on the Motorola 68000, then 68020. By June 1986 the company had more than 6000 subscribers, and the magazine printed excerpts of BIX discussions. In 1987, with 17,000 users, BIX moved to a Pyramid 9820 running DC/OSx. Smart File System
The Smart File System (SFS) is a journaling filesystem used on Amiga computers and AmigaOS-derived operating systems (though some support also exists for IBM PC compatibles). It is designed for performance, scalability and integrity, offering improvements over standard Amiga filesystems as well as some special or unique features. Features SFS uses block sizes ranging from 512 (29) to 32768 (215) bytes with a maximum partition size of 128 GB. Its good performance, better than FFS, and lack of need for long "validation" in case of an error, is achieved by grouping multiple directory entries into a single block and by grouping meta data blocks together into clusters. A bitmap is used to keep track of free space, and file data is kept track of using extents arranged into a B+ tree structure.
